Default Having some issues with my Del-Sol

94 Del-Sol with a D16Z6.

Car when cold runs ok, idles high like it is supposed to and sometimes the idle drops down than jumps back up. However the problem is more ever present when it is warmed up. Idles around 900-1100RPMs, than stutters and almost stalls than jumps back up again to the high idle, Not up and down like IACV problem but more like it is running rich and stumbling. Sometimes it'll get bad enough and stall out. Pretty much stock, has a ghetto intake (Stock air box with snorkel removed), header, and exhaust. Nothing to crazy, checked all the vacuum lines, has new map sensor, new TPS, new IACV, has new o-rings on the fuel injectors, fuel injectors were cleaned and flow tested, has all new Bosch oxygen sensors, new spark plugs, new spark plug wires, and has in general been through a basic tune-up. Stock ECU.

Any ideas why it would be stuttering, stumbling and running rich?

Have you set the base idle?

Warm the car up completely.

Disconnect the IACV plug.

Using the idle speed screw (top left when looking at the Throttle body from passenger side). If it has never been changed there will be a wax plug covering the flat blade screw. Back it out, counter clockwise, RPM UP. Turn it in, clockwise, RPM DOWN.

It should be set to 500-650 RPM.

Plug back in the IACV.

Reset the ECU and bam it has a stable idle!
